Introduction to Email Validation
Email validation is crucial for ensuring data integrity and security. When users enter their email addresses incorrectly, businesses face issues like communication failures and increased bounce rates. More importantly, invalid emails can lead to security risks, spam, and fraudulent activities.
For web developers and businesses, implementing regex for email validation ensures that only properly formatted emails are accepted. Whether you’re building a login system or a newsletter signup form, an effective regex pattern helps prevent fake or mistyped email addresses from entering your database.

Understanding Regular Expressions (Regex)
- Regular expressions (regex) are powerful tools used for pattern matching in text.
- They consist of characters, metacharacters, and quantifiers that define a pattern to search within a string.
- In email validation, regex checks whether an email address follows the correct format before submission.
- A valid email typically consists of a username, an ‘@’ symbol, and a domain name.
- Using regex for email validation in Python, JavaScript, or other languages helps automate this process efficiently.
Basic Email Validation Regex Pattern
A simple yet effective regex pattern for email validation looks like this:
const emailRegex = /^[a-zA-Z0-9._%+-]+@[a-zA-Z0-9.-]+\.[a-zA-Z]{2,}$/;
Explanation:
^[a-zA-Z0-9._%+-]+
– Matches the local part before ‘@’.@[a-zA-Z0-9.-]+
– Ensures ‘@’ is followed by a valid domain name.\.[a-zA-Z]{2,}$
– Checks that the domain extension is at least two characters long.

Common Email Validation Challenges
- False Positives & Negatives: Some valid emails might be rejected, while invalid ones pass.
- Unicode Characters: International email addresses may not fit standard regex patterns.
- Subdomains & Custom Domains: Validation should account for varying domain structures.
Implementing Email Validation in JavaScript
A practical implementation in JavaScript:
function validateEmail(email) {
const emailRegex = /^[a-zA-Z0-9._%+-]+@[a-zA-Z0-9.-]+\.[a-zA-Z]{2,6}$/;
return emailRegex.test(email);
}
console.log(validateEmail("[email protected]")); // true

Common Errors in Email Validation
- Using overly strict regex that rejects valid emails.
- Allowing spaces or special characters that are not permitted.
- Not accounting for new domain extensions like
.tech
or.ai
.
